Chelsea full-back Victor Moses is nearing a move to Fenerbahce.
According to The Daily Mail, the Blues star could leave the club in the next 24 hours on loan.
Moses has fallen out of favour at Stamford Bridge under Maurizio Sarri, who has reverted back to a flat back four.

The Italian has opted to go with Cesar Azpilicueta at right-back, with Davide Zappacosta arguably ahead of the Nigerian in the pecking order.
Moses has made five appearances in all competitions, including just two substitute appearances in the Premier League.

Missing a trick
Southampton are set to lose Cedric Soares this month, with the Portuguese full-back said to be locked in ‘advanced talks’ with Inter Milan (Sky Sports).
Saints boss Ralph Hasenhuttl had suggested he plans to trim down his squad this month and it looks like Soares is a player who could be off.

Hasenhuttl may yet have a replacement in mind, but it seems like a missed opportunity for them with Moses leaving the Premier League.
The ex-Nigeria international is still only 27, and could potentially do a fine job for the relegation-threatened side.
Moses was impressive during Chelsea’s title surge in 2016/17 under Antonio Conte – he’s simply fallen victim to a new manager with different ideas.
